Do You Need a VPN?


Yes, you do! Here are several reasons why using a VPN like Windscribe is essential:
-
Privacy Protection from ISPs and Advertisers
Internet Service Providers (ISPs) can track and log your browsing activity, often selling data to advertisers. A VPN encrypts your connection, preventing ISPs from seeing what you're doing online. -
Security on Public Wi-Fi
Public Wi-Fi networks (in cafes, airports, hotels) are notoriously insecure, making you an easy target. Windscribe encrypts your data, ensuring that even if someone intercepts your connection, they can’t see or steal your information. -
Access to Geo-Restricted Content
Many websites, streaming services, and news outlets restrict content based on your location. A VPN allows you to connect through different countries, bypassing these restrictions and letting you access content from anywhere. -
Avoid Censorship and Surveillance
In countries with strict internet censorship, many sites and services are blocked. A VPN helps bypass these restrictions, ensuring access to free and open information. Windscribe is particularly effective in countries with heavy internet surveillance, offering an anti-censorship mode to bypass detection. -
Sercure Remote Work
A VPN is essential for remote workers because it encrypts your data on public Wi-Fi and keeps company logins, files, and calls safe from snoops. It also prevents location-based restrictions from blocking your access to important tools and cloud services when you travel or work abroad.
How Much Does a VPN Cost?


VPNs can cost up to $30/month, but Windscribe offers flexible pricing plans that are easy on your wallet and don’t lock you into prohibitive, long-term contracts.
Windscribe's Pro Plan costs only $5.75 / month (billed annually) for unlimited data, access to all servers, and advanced features like R.O.B.E.R.T.
Build-a-Plan starts as low as $3/month — $1 per location, $1 for unlimited data.
Windscribe team accounts are priced at $3/month, with a minimum of 5 seats per team.
Each plan comes with access to unlimited devices, helping you access Windscribe on mobile, tablet, PC, laptop, smart TV, and more. Most competitors offer a limit of up to 5 devices, making Windscribe more flexible and cost-effective for casual and power users alike.

Is It Legal to Use a VPN?


Yes, VPNs are legal in most countries. They are legitimate tools for securing online privacy, protecting data, and accessing restricted content. However, there are exceptions:
-
Restricted Use
Some countries, like China, Russia, UAE, and Turkey, heavily regulate or restrict VPN usage. They may block VPN services or require government approval for operation. -
Illegal Activities Remain Illegal
Using a VPN does not make illegal activities (such as hacking, fraud, or distributing copyrighted content) legal.
For most users, especially in countries with open internet policies, VPNs are completely legal and widely used for privacy, security, and unrestricted access to information.
